Routing

An important security feature of anynode is used in this case.

The destination number, which comes from the provider, is checked each time for the correct root number. Only calls that are really for the root number will be allowed.

To configure routing for this setup, select the Use direct routing with prefix filter option and enter the root number with prefix in E.164 number format.

This method routes SIP sessions to XCAPI only if the E.164 prefix matches.

We recommend using Direct Routing with Prefix Filter.

anynode selects the route between source and destination after applying incoming dial rules but before applying outgoing dial rules. Once you have ensured that everything is set and all the steps in the assistant are marked with the symbol, click Finish to complete the guided configurations.
